Naturally, it feels like we should be polite to AI. If it does eventually take over, we want to be in its good books, right?

Well, a recent study from Pennsylvania State University claims the opposite is true, at least for yielding better results with your prompts. Researchers there tested how different tones, ranging from 'Very Polite' to 'Very Rude,' affected ChatGPT‑4o’s accuracy on 50 multiple‑choice questions across math, science and history.

What did the study find?

The researchers designed 50 questions then rewrote each one in five tones: Very Polite (e.g., “Would you be so kind…”), Polite (“Please answer…”), Neutral (just the question), Rude (“If you’re not clueless…”), and Very Rude (“Hey gofer, figure this out”).
